Understanding Triple Glazing and Its Benefits

Triple glazing is a modern window technology that involves three layers of glass, each separated by a spacer filled with inert gas like argon or krypton.
This advanced glass technology aims to enhance the insulation properties of windows, significantly improving energy efficiency in homes.
Triple-glazed windows reduce the amount of heat that escapes from homes, keeping them warmer during the winter months and cooler during the summer.

One of the primary benefits of triple glazing is its ability to reduce noise pollution, making it ideal for homes located in busy areas.
The additional glass layer acts as a barrier, preventing outside noise from disturbing the peace inside.
By choosing triple-glazed windows, homeowners can enjoy a quieter indoor environment, which contributes to a more relaxing and comfortable living space.

Energy efficiency is another significant advantage of triple glazing.
With improved insulation, homes require less energy to heat and cool, which can lead to substantial savings on utility bills.
This aspect not only benefits homeowners financially but also contributes to environmental conservation by reducing overall energy consumption.

Why Sapele Wood is Ideal for Window Frames in High-Wet Areas

Sapele wood, a type of hardwood native to Africa, is renowned for its durability and resistance to both water and insects.
When used for window frames, Sapele offers excellent performance in high-wet areas, ensuring long-lasting protection against harsh weather conditions.

The dense nature of Sapele wood makes it particularly suited to areas with heavy rainfall or high humidity.
This wood’s natural resistance to water prevents it from swelling, warping, or rotting, which are common issues with less robust materials.
As a result, Sapele window frames maintain their structural integrity and aesthetic appeal over time, even in challenging environmental conditions.

In addition to its durability, Sapele wood is also prized for its rich, reddish-brown color, which adds warmth and elegance to any home design.
Its natural beauty and fine grain patterns make it an attractive choice for homeowners seeking to enhance their property’s curb appeal.
